The Bill Poor Custom Knife is a preowned, mint-condition handmade folder from Texas knifemaker and Damascus steel maker Bill Poor. This custom knife features a detailed mosaic Damascus carbon steel blade forged by Poor, warm-toned metal bolsters, gold-tone hardware, and blue figured handle scales with natural grain movement. The result is a compact, artistic custom knife with strong Texas bladesmith character and collector-grade presentation.
The blade is the centerpiece. Bill Poorโs mosaic Damascus shows tight pattern control, layered movement, and a dramatic starburst-like pattern visible across the blade face. Forged from carbon steels, the blade is extremely sharp and built for excellent edge holding. The curved blade profile, visible thumb stud, sculpted handle shape, and refined material transitions give this piece a handmade feel that stands apart from standard production folders.

Texas Bladesmith Bill Poor
Bill Poor is a Texas-based custom knifemaker and Damascus steel maker from Tuscola, Texas, just south of Abilene. He has been making knives for more than 28 years and is known for hand-forged Damascus blades, traditional knife forms, full tang and hidden tang work, and custom pattern steel.
Poorโs background reflects the working tradition of Texas craft. When he is not forging Damascus or blades, he shoes horses and works in his fatherโs machine shop making tools. He is also passionate about hunting, shooting, knife throwing, and competition. His influences include Jim Poor, Shayne Carter, and Bill Burke.
